How to squash git commits by Srebalaji Thirumalai Substack Git squash is a technique that helps you to take a series of commits and condense it to a few commits For example assume that you have a series of n commits By squashing you can make all the n commits to a single commit Squashing is mainly used to condense a large number of commits to make it to a small number of meaningful commits
